Item: Resolution - Cook County Class 6b Real Estate Tax Incentive
Department: Planning/Legal
 

A Resolution Approving Renewal of Industrial Real Estate Tax Incentive for Certain Real Estate in the Village of Arlington Heights, Cook County, Illinois (Shot Realty Company, 1735 E. Davis Street)

 

BACKGROUND:

 

Shot Realty Company is requesting Village approval for a Cook County Class 6b Property Tax Classification Renewal relative to 1735 E. Davis Street.  In order to be able to renew the leases of the property owner’s current tenants, a Class 6b renewal is being requested.  The Village's guidelines for Class 6b applicants are based upon employing at least 25 workers, showing financial benefit to the Village, and commitment to providing 10% of their property tax savings over the first five years towards the Zero Interest Loan program.  The current tenants employ 12 full-time workers, with the intention of hiring six more over the next three years.  Although this does not meet the standard requirement of 25 employees, a renewal would retain the current businesses and employees, and provide property tax revenues that would otherwise not be generated if the site was vacant.

 

Over the 12-year life of the renewal, the applicant estimates generating $1.96 million in property taxes, whereas a vacant building would only generate $820,000 over the same period of time.  The owner also intends to reinvest in the property by replacing roofs and resurfacing the parking lot with the savings from the abatement.  In addition to the 12 full-time employees and six potential new employees, the tenants conduct business with several contractors which contribute to the community’s economic well-being through purchases generating sales tax.

 

Shot Realty, the property owner, has indicated that the Class 6b incentive is necessary to be able to retain their tenants at 1735 E. Davis Street and allow for the aforementioned site improvements.  In addition, the landlord has signed an agreement to provide the Village with 10% of their property tax savings over the first five years of the abatement, in order to help fund the Zero Interest Loan program.  A detailed summary of the request by Shot Realty Company for a Cook County Class 6b incentive is attached.  

 

RECOMMENDATION:

 

IT IS RECOMMENDED THAT THE VILLAGE BOARD OF TRUSTEES APPROVE A RESOLUTION SUPPORTING THE APPLICATION FOR A CLASS 6B TAX INCENTIVE RENEWAL FOR SHOT REALTY COMPANY FOR THE PROPERTY LOCATED AT 1735 E. DAVIS STREET.  THIS APPROVAL IS SUBJECT TO COMPLIANCE WITH ALL VILLAGE CODES AND REGULATIONS.
